Jadeveon Clowney Makes An Appearance At Senior Bowl PracticeBy Ernie Padaon - Jan 21st, 2014 at 2:45 pm David Manning-USA TODAY Sports South Carolina DE Jadeveon Clowney made an appearance today at Senior Bowl practice:
Tim Finnigan @WNSPTim We got a Clowney sighting at #seniorbowl practice 11:26 AM - 21 Jan 2014
Michael Kelly @MichaelLKelly We asked Clowney how he'd feel in a #Jaguars uniform. "I'll be happy wherever I land." 11:21 AM - 21 Jan 2014 Clowney is not participating in any practices, but he is stealing some attention from some of the prospects on the field. Clowney is expected to be taken in the top 5 in the draft and many people rank him as the top player entering the draft. With him in attendance, everyone wanted their chance to speak with him. Great way for Jadeveon Clowney to keep his name buzzing. Clowney is going to make a huge impact on some team’s defense. The Houston Texans have the first pick in the draft, but they have a huge need at the quarterback position. It will be tough to pass on Clowney’s talent with the first pick, but it could happen. http://nflspinzone.com/2014/01/21/jadeveon-clowney-makes-appearance-senior-bowl-practice/
